About Kerry Magnus:

Kerry’s pronouns are she/her. Kerry is a Holistic Psychologist and BodyTalk practitioner and supports women who are deeply called to make an impact in the world to embrace their purpose without burning out.  She offers a unique body, mind, and spirit approach to understand and transform the underlying patterns that create an overly sensitive stress response, physical imbalance, and fatigue.

Hers is an approach that goes beyond relying on medical practitioners, taking your power back into your own hands as you become more aware of what has caused your fatigue and what is needed to step back into your balanced, thriving self.

Through her own journey of Adrenal Fatigue Syndrome Kerry discovered that there is a gift in the fatigue as the body communicates that something needs to change and the journey involves not just healing the body but aligning with the soul and sharing that with the world.
